• Welcome to TUKE FÓRUM - Fórum pre študentov Technickej Univerzity v Košiciach.
 

Databazove systemy

Started by ppt, 27.09.2008, 20:47:54

« predchdzajce - alie »

sri

Quote from: psicho on  09.12.2008, 23:29:25
NEXE NEKTO ZADANIE Z TOHTO PREDMETU, pekne vyspekovane vsetko TOP  v C# :) ???? ak nekto ma zaujem ta na icq kontaktovat pliiiiiz
LOL, tha by si aspon mohol napisat, jake znenie zadania :D :D omg

Ing. nemtom

on chce robit, ne kupit, OOOOOOOOMMMMMMMMMMGGGGGGGGG
brix will be shat

kOsTi

:trestac:

sri

ja som to pochopil tak, ze nejake ma a chce predat .... ak chce robit, tak O.M.G., sry, moja chyba

smejooo

Quote from: tomash on  05.12.2008, 21:45:43
Quote from: staninko on  05.12.2008, 20:05:57
kto robi zadanie v PHP ?


Ja robim zadanie v php, teda pokusam sa, lebo sa mi este nepodarilo nakonfigurovat server pre php. Nech robim co robim, tak vzdy mi to vyhadzuje same errory. Ako super, ze Telepovska nevie ani zabezpecit konta na skolskom serveri, kde by to bolo rozbehane. Zadanie nie je az taky problem spravit, ako spojazdnit ten server. A mozno ani to nie je problem, ale rozhodne nemam na take cas.

cau. Nainstaluj si na lokalny pocitac apache balicex "xampp", v konfiguraku zrus komentar pri riadkoch

extension=php_oracle.dll
extension=php_oci8.dll

restartni apache, a uz to pojde (btw na 64 bitovej viste to asi nerozbehas)

Smokie

Pre tych co kodia zadanie v PHP: http://zdrojak.root.cz/zpravicky/kniha-o-oracle-a-php-zdarma-ke-stazeni/

Rozsiahlejsia a zaujimava kniha o praci s oracle v PHP. Je tam popisana instalacia ako vo windowse, tak aj v linuxe. A tiez plno dalsich veci. :)
"And how is education supposed to make me feel smarter? Besides, every time I learn something new, it pushes some old stuff out of my brain. Remember when I took that home winemaking course, and I forgot how to drive?"
- Homer Simpson -

Worry what your friends think, not your enemies

Indian


danielmi

ide vam client na VISTE,,,ked dam prihlasit tak vtedy sa to zdrbe....
Subject: how women communicate with computer

Login: yes
Password: i dont have one
password is incorrect...

Login: yes
Password: incorrect

kOsTi

odporucam sqldeveloper od Oracle... nieco ako visualko pre pracu na Oracle DB :D nechapem preco robime v skole v tom SQL PLUS (skor vlastne minus minus minus minus)
:trestac:

Ing. nemtom

lebo nesu love na developera
brix will be shat

kOsTi

keby nebol free ta nepoviem

http://www.oracle.com/technology/products/database/sql_developer/index.html
...Oracle SQL Developer is a free and fully supported  graphical tool for database development...
:trestac:

tomash

A ja nechapem, naco v skole robime s Oracle  :j_grin: Ale nie, len sa smejem... Viac veci v skole by sa dalo inak spravit ako je a mozno by to slo ruka v ruke aj s kvalitou... Ale otazka na mieste je: NACO??? Vyucujucim neide o to, aby ta nieco naucili, aby si im odovzdal nieco, co chcu... A naco by oni mali k tomu niecim prispievat? Vsak nech sa trapime...

diacon.mex

Quote from: tomash on  12.12.2008, 19:10:27
... Vyucujucim neide o to, aby ta nieco naucili, aby si im odovzdal nieco, co chcu...

Toto si vystihol presne.

ywetka

Quote from: diacon.mex on  12.12.2008, 19:21:55
Quote from: tomash on  12.12.2008, 19:10:27
... Vyucujucim neide o to, aby ta nieco naucili, aby si im odovzdal nieco, co chcu...

Toto si vystihol presne.

plati to aj z druhej strany, zasa sa nehrajme na pokrytcov
~~Was mich nicht umbringt, macht mich stärker.~~
При́п'ять, мы никогда не будем забывать Вас.

LM

INFO PRE LUDI CO CHCU U MNA ODOVZDAT ZADANIE:
Tak na odovzdanie zadanie si doneste prirucku ktora obsahuje:
Uvodny stranu,
znenie zadania
dodefinovanie zadanie
logicka schema databazi
fyzicka schema databazi
databazovy skrypt, ktory obsahuje vsetky tabulky, view, trigger, storovanu proceduru.

System ktory ste vytvotrili doneste napaleny na CD, na CD bude tiez pouzivatelska a systemova prirucka. CD musi byt uvenene na obal toho co odovzdavate na zadnej strane.
Vsetko musi byt ziazane, je mi jedno ako.

Kto to nedonesie, tomu zadanie nepreberiem, lebo ja to prerabat nebudem.
Hardware: the parts of a computer that can be kicked.
- Jeff Pesis

   Who's General Failure and why's he reading my disk?
- Anonymous

   Internet is so big, so powerful and pointless that for some people it is a complete substitute for life.
- Andrew Brown

LM

Este odozdanie zadania je mozne:
Po 15.10 - 18.20
Ut 16.45 - 18.20
St 7.30 - 9.00

Inaksie sa budete musiet informovat u ing. Telepovskej kedy sa budu hromadne odovzdavat zvysne zadania.
prepokladam ze piatok 15. januara, alebo tak nejako to vychadza.

radim Vam neriskovat so zadanim, lebo sa moze stat ze zadanie Vam nemusia prebrat.

tod z mojej strany vse.

PS: kto odovzda na cas ma male bezvyznamne plus
Hardware: the parts of a computer that can be kicked.
- Jeff Pesis

   Who's General Failure and why's he reading my disk?
- Anonymous

   Internet is so big, so powerful and pointless that for some people it is a complete substitute for life.
- Andrew Brown

pepco

u Bratru niekto uz odovzdaval zadanie? co setko tam treba? treba tiez tlacit prirucky alebo staci setko na CD?

Sooloni

ti co robia v jave..ako ste poriesili pridavanie pk a fk.. ide mi o to ze ked pridavam novy pk a hned po nom fk (prikazy idu v postupnosti za sebou) tak mi vyskoci error ze dany pk v tabulke neexistuje ale som ho pritom zadaval... skusal som pred prikaz s pridanim pk dat aj commit; ale nejak to nefunguje :(

pepco

Sooloni: ja pouzivam na posielanie dotazu executeSQL a ide vsetko v pohode, tento system posielania dotazov nie je taky ako v SQLplus ze si to mas v relacii a az po potvrdeni commit resp exit sa ulozia vykonane zmeny, proste setky prikazy co vykonas v Jave su real time, nestretol som sa s tym aby mi to niekde robil problem, sice ked tak rozmyslam asi to bude tym ze mam vlastnu metodu na v ktorej otvorim spojenie na databazu vykonam prikaz a uzatvorim spoje, to by malo byt v podstate ako ten commit :)

Sooloni

cize vzdy po vykonani prikazu vlastne vykonas aj connection.close() ?

pepco

jj tak mozem ti skopcit metodu :D

    public int executeSql(String sqlStatement) {
       
        int returnSt = 0;
        try {
            databaza.vytvorSpojenie();
            Statement statement = spojenie.createStatement();
            returnSt = statement.executeUpdate(sqlStatement);
            databaza.ukonciSpojenie();
        } catch (SQLException ex) {
            Logger.getLogger(Databaza.class.getName()).log(Level.SEVERE, null, ex);
        }
        return returnSt;
    }

Faust

neviete ako pocas behu programu menit poradie stlpcov v dataGridView-e ?? ...skusal som vyplnit dataGrid dvoma tabulkami ale napr. meno autora som mal na zaciatku , tak islo info o knihe a priezvisko bolo konci ..a to vyzera dost cudne  :hammer:
This is an invasion of PostHumus!

DeNaTuReMaN

Ked chces jeden datagrid naplnit dvoma tabulkamy tak lepsie bude si priamo v oracle vytvorit pohlad v ktorom selectom zadefinovat ake stlpce z ktorej tabulky a v akom poradi, pekne aj s aliasmi napriklad. A potom to len jednoducho dataadapterom pohladu das do datagridu
V nedelu na obed budu krky

Payne

No tak akoze pri kazdom prikaze stale nanovo sa napajat a vytvarat, to snad ani nemyslis vazne toto... Ono co sa tyka vykonu, tak u trivialnej aplikacii to nebude vidno, ale takto budes zbytocne posielat kopec zbytocnych dotazov na databazu...

Inak co sa tyka toho ukoncovania, tak treba ukoncit nielen Connection, ale aj Statement a pripadne aj ResultSet pomocou metod close(). To sa velmi odporuca a konkretne mne ked som to neukoncoval, tak mi potom hadzalo vynimky, ze vytvoreny velky pocet dotazov ci coho na databazu...

Inak by ma este zaujimalo, ze ako ste JAVAci podavali data do JTable... V C# je daco jak DataGrid ci co ale v Jave o nicom takom neviem a musel som to risit pisanim vlastnych TableModel-ov. Ja len ze ci nieje nieco mozno inteligentnejsie...

leniocka

ja som to riesila pomocou tych TableModelov a nezdalo sa mi to ako nieco neinteligentne... par riadkov kodu...  bn (btw. druhe zadanie som robila v C# takze viem to porovnat)